Barkly Research Advisory Committee

The Barkly Research Advisory Committee (BRAC) is a producer lead group that provides advice to the minister and the Department of Industry, Tourism and Trade (DITT) on technical issues and priority areas of research, development, extension, education and training that will improve the productive efficiency of the beef industry in the Barkly region.

The committee, supported by Meat and Livestock Australia (MLA), is vital to ensure that research funding is being prioritised in areas that will directly benefit producers on the ground. BRAC also ensures accountability by monitoring the progression of government research projects and programs in Barkly region. DITT supports the committee by providing a staff member to be the secretary as well as a senior representative from the Agriculture division.

The committees have been closely involved in the development and ongoing monitoring of the department’s major projects in their regions. For a list of the current livestock industry projects, go to the Northern Territory Government website.

The chair of the committee also represents Barkly region on the North Australia Beef Research Council (NABRC) which is an independent organisation that helps ensure that innovation and learning in the northern beef industry addresses industry’s priority issues and is relevant to end users.
